Britain Hits Russian Diamonds with 35% Import Tariff

April 26, 2022 / www.idexonline.com

(IDEX Online) - Britain has imposed a 35 per cent tariff on loose diamonds imported from Russia.It's part of a $1.3bn package of new and increased tariffs on luxury goods aimed at further isolating the country over its invasion of Ukraine.The move comes a month after the British government named Alrosa as one of 65 Russian businesses and individuals being sanctioned in a move to "to cut off v...Read More

Big Ridge Gold (TSXV: BRAU; OTC: ALVLF) has released additional results from its 25,000-metre, Phase I exploration drill program at the Hope Brook project in Newfoundland and Labrador. Hope Brook is a former mine that produced over 750,000 oz. of gold between 1987 and 1997.
